Vape coil bracelets are not just accessories; they are a symbol of the vaping community and the creativity that comes with it. These bracelets are often made from recycled vape coils and are designed to showcase the intricate craftsmanship involved in coil building. For many, wearing a vape coil bracelet is a way to express their identity as vapers, reflecting a lifestyle that embraces both technology and art.
The Philippines has a vibrant vaping community with a rapidly growing market. As more people turn to vaping as an alternative to traditional smoking, the demand for unique accessories has also risen. Vape coil bracelets fit perfectly into this niche, offering a blend of style and personal expression. Local artisans and crafters are capitalizing on this trend by creating handmade bracelets that are not only visually appealing but also sustainable, using materials that would otherwise contribute to waste.
Furthermore, the popularity of vape coil bracelets is also fueled by social media. Platforms like Instagram and TikTok have become crucial for promoting these accessories. Influencers and vaping enthusiasts showcase their unique styles and encourage followers to embrace the trend. This digital visibility has turned vape coil bracelets into a staple within the vaping community, inspiring many to join in on the fun of customizing their vaping experience through fashion.
However, as with any trend, there are implications to consider. The rise of vape culture has been met with mixed reactions in the Philippines. While many celebrate the creativity and community it fosters, concerns about health and regulations surrounding vaping persist. Questions about the environmental impact of vaping products and accessories also arise, prompting discussions on recycling and sustainability within the industry.
